The Jake Paul traveling sideshow needs a new opponent after another Gervonta Davis brush with the law.
The oddsmakers at BetOnline.ag have opened odds for who that may be.
Francis Ngannou pays $300 for every $100 bet.
For his part, Ngannou has shown little interest in taking on the popular YouTube influencer.
Past remarks from Ngannou regarding a potential bout vs. Paul include:
“No, there’s no such thing happening. Basically, how can they go from Gervonta Davis to Francis Ngannou? … We’re way different. It makes no sense.”
“I’m like, ‘No, bro, come on. Don’t disrespect me like that.’”
“No, no, no, no, c’mon, don’t be silly. … Maybe if we put [Jake and Logan Paul] in the cage, maybe there’s something to do there. C’mon, like respect me a little bit.”
“I have no interest in that.”
Nate Diaz, paying $400 for every $100 bet, seems a bit more willing...not to mention, more animated about putting Paul in his place.
“Jake Paul, you need your ass beat for free you spoiled fck … You can’t really fight dumbsht. You’re gonna end up with your ass whooped for real somewhere talking like that.”
“You can’t really fight … You’d get smoked in a real fight tho.”
At a faceoff: “No matter how the fight goes, let’s don’t forget this motherf*cker can’t really fight. Motherf*cker! F*ck you.”
